Some famous personalities with the surname Woolf include:
1. Virginia Woolf: A renowned British writer and essayist known for her novels such as "Mrs. Dalloway" and "To the Lighthouse." She was a prominent figure in the Bloomsbury Group, a circle of intellectuals and artists in the early 20th century.
2. Leonard Woolf: Husband of Virginia Woolf and a prominent political theorist, author, and civil servant. He was also a member of the Bloomsbury Group and co-founded the Hogarth Press with Virginia.
